UX GIRL is a boutique design studio focused on close work with the client ranging from startups to big corporations. We thrive in the following areas: Research, Strategy, Product Design and Design Workshops.
From simple Line charts, Bar charts, Histograms, Heatmaps, Treemaps, Scatter plots, Polar charts, Pie charts, and Area charts to advanced Box-and-Whiskers plots, we can design Dashboards built of any elements. By taking a great deal in uncovering requirements of particular user roles we create data visualisations that not only have meaning, but also meet all needs of the users.

Describe the scope of work in detail. Please include a summary of key deliverables.
We partnered with UX Girl to design and develop a new Webflow-based website for Eclipse Engineering. The goal was to create a modern, professional platform that showcases our AI and eCommerce expertise while aligning visually and stylistically with our main corporate website.
UX Girl worked from the existing design system and brand guidelines established by the main Eclipse Group Solutions site, adapting and extending them to fit the unique needs of the Engineering team. They helped us define the site’s structure and content flow, then translated this into high-fidelity designs that respected the existing brand look and feel.
Following the design phase, UX Girl handled full Webflow development, ensuring the site was responsive, accessible, easy to maintain, and consistent with our corporate identity.
Key Deliverables
Design Adaptation & Alignment – reusing and extending design elements from eclipsegroup.co.uk to ensure a consistent brand experience
Site Architecture & Content Mapping – tailored to the Engineering division’s specific messaging and use cases
High-Fidelity UI Designs – aligned with existing brand standards but optimised for technical and case study content
Webflow Development – including CMS integration for easy updates, mobile responsiveness, and clean performance
Reusable Templates – for case studies and team profiles to support ongoing content creation
SEO & Accessibility Optimisation – implemented during the build phase to ensure best practices
Training & Handover – to enable our internal team to manage the site after launch

Describe the scope of work in detail. Please include a summary of key deliverables.
We hired UX GIRL to design the UX/UI for a carbon credits exchange platform. The project started with a discovery phase, where they gathered requirements from stakeholders to define the product direction. After that, they created UX wireframes, iterated on them based on stakeholder feedback, and then moved into UI design. The final deliverables included a full set of UX/UI mockups with detailed annotations for developers to ensure a smooth handoff.

Describe the project in detail and walk through the stages of the project.
Project is still going on. It started with a simple app that enabled click & collect service for our clients (over 10.000 small independent grocery stores across all Poland) Subsequently we added many more features to the app (store locator, map, shopping lists, promotions catalogue, avdanced loyalty program with collection of points and coupons, customisable communications module for sending push messages to consumer, shopping history with electronic copies of purchase receipts, new promotion creator, and many more) We work in Agile/scrum methodology. Nearly every month we have a production release with new features delivered for our app users.
How many resources from the vendor's team worked with you, and what were their positions?
Most of the time we worked with 1 senior UX/UI designer and 1 junior UX/UI designer. Occasionally at peak times during very complex releases we had and hoc extra 1-2 junior designers

Describe the project in detail and walk through the stages of the project.
We prepared an initial brief, in which we evaluated the business goals and the scope of desktop functionality. Based on these materials, UX Girl prepared a base user flow, which was then tested by our UX Researcher. User feedback was incorporated, and UX Girl prepared high-fidelity designs. We met three times a week in the form of 15-minute standup meetings and additional weekly meetings with demos of specific milestones.
